Muhammad Waleed
11840267f0
Fix: Create SearchAccess on library creation for course creator search access ( #38091 )
...
* fix: create SearchAccess on library creation for course creator search access
When a course creator creates a new library, the SearchAccess record must exist immediately so their JWT token can include the library's access_id. Without this, course creators cannot see newly added components in search results until the page is refreshed.
This issue doesn't affect superusers who bypass access_id filtering.
* test: verify SearchAccess is created automatically on library creation
---------
Co-authored-by: Usama Sadiq <usama7274@gmail.com >
2026-03-05 15:21:42 +05:00
..
2025-09-09 14:11:39 -06:00
2025-08-12 13:59:40 -04:00
2025-12-15 12:12:29 +05:00
2025-11-03 12:54:06 -05:00
2025-10-28 16:23:22 -04:00
2026-01-13 18:13:52 +05:00
2025-12-15 12:12:29 +05:00
2025-10-28 16:23:22 -04:00
2023-12-12 13:32:09 -05:00
2026-02-12 14:02:46 -05:00
2022-11-16 13:08:22 +01:00
2021-10-27 13:07:36 +05:00
2026-03-05 15:21:42 +05:00
2026-03-02 08:54:51 -05:00
2026-02-18 22:38:25 +00:00
2026-02-13 20:39:05 +00:00
2025-05-21 14:14:51 -04:00
2025-06-25 19:38:43 -04:00
2026-01-14 10:23:12 -05:00
2026-03-03 10:46:16 -05:00
2023-08-16 17:07:09 +05:00
2026-03-03 10:46:16 -05:00
2026-03-03 10:46:16 -05:00
2026-01-08 13:03:46 -05:00
2024-11-15 16:58:20 +05:00
2026-01-20 11:55:26 -05:00
2025-10-28 16:23:22 -04:00
2023-08-22 15:52:30 +05:00
2024-05-28 13:02:16 +05:00
2026-03-03 10:46:16 -05:00
2026-02-11 19:37:16 +05:00
2025-03-19 12:22:45 +05:00
2025-12-29 15:11:56 +05:00
2025-10-20 10:32:44 -04:00
2024-02-07 17:14:39 +01:00
2023-08-22 15:52:30 +05:00
2022-03-02 16:08:04 +05:00
2025-08-13 22:18:41 +05:00
2026-02-09 23:09:06 +00:00
2025-02-28 23:16:05 -05:00
2026-03-02 08:18:12 -05:00
2025-11-03 12:54:06 -05:00
2026-02-18 22:38:25 +00:00
2026-03-02 08:18:12 -05:00
2024-02-19 20:02:18 +03:00
2025-10-28 16:23:22 -04:00
2026-01-08 13:03:46 -05:00
2026-01-13 18:13:52 +05:00
2025-12-23 20:44:14 +05:00
2023-09-05 15:16:14 +00:00
2025-08-21 23:15:12 -04:00
2024-10-04 12:58:15 -04:00
2025-06-03 17:24:24 -04:00
2023-04-21 08:26:48 -04:00
2025-09-05 17:52:33 -04:00
2026-03-04 14:02:21 -07:00
2026-03-02 12:47:21 -05:00
2025-10-28 16:23:22 -04:00
2026-03-03 10:46:16 -05:00
2026-02-24 12:18:27 +05:00
2022-09-15 14:52:28 -04:00
2026-01-20 11:55:26 -05:00
2026-02-23 22:34:33 -05:00
2023-12-08 10:59:45 -05:00